Inclusion and Social Justice

The Inclusion and Social Justice Working Group aims to facilitate the development of an inclusive academic community through shared policies and virtuous practices to reduce inequalities, promote gender equality, eliminate discrimination and foster trust in interpersonal relationships. Its main commitment is to disseminate a critical culture to actualize inclusive processes based on the guarantee of human rights and the right to study, accessibility, participation, removal of barriers and the full development of each and every one’s capacity.
